An inquest was heard on Thursday, concerning a lady from Wrexham, North Wales who was fatally injured while strolling her own pet dogs on July 8. The coroner was also informed that Roberts normally placed the leads around her neck while the pet dogs are off the leash and not usually in the method it would be attached to a pet.
Statements from the employees said the two pets were pulling in reverse and the force of the dogs was causing the body to move.
